WebShowing dogs were initially used as a way to evaluate canines for breeding. But the real purpose of dog shows is to measure each pooch on how closely they conform to the standard of their own breed. WebMar 19, 2012 · So there are two pieces of showing a dog, standing or ‘stacking’, and moving your dog. First, you must know what skills a show dog requires. Typically, when people start to teach a puppy, the very first thing the pup learns is to sit. However, sitting is the very last thing a show dog needs to do. Show dogs need to learn to stand, and to be ...
